CEE at Illinois consistently ranks among the most elite programs in the U.S. and worldwide for both undergraduate and graduate studies. We attract the brightest students and world-class faculty, and graduates are in high demand for industry.
- Department founded in 1867
- More than 115 courses offered on campus
- More than 50 courses offered online
- More than $19 million in research expenditures (FY2022)
- Tenure-track faculty members: 60
- Living alumni: 13,000+
- Average class size: 43 students (lectures), 13 students (lab sections)

Status After Graduation
An exit survey of 151 CEE undergraduate students (2020-2021)* reported:
- 59% employed
- 35% continuing education
- 6% seeking employment
- Average starting salary $64,233
Additionally, CEE students taking the Fundamentals of Engineering Exam – the first step to becoming a licensed professional engineer – have a 94.5% pass rate, compared to the national pass rate of 68%. CEE at Illinois pass rate for the Principles & Practice of Engineering (PE) exam – required to become a Professional Engineer in the United States – is 84.5%, compared to the national pass rate of 63.5%.
